ABOUT US Reframe Systems is a Physical AI and robotics company on a mission to make high-performance housing attainable and abundant in the communities where people want to live. Through our vertically integrated delivery model and highly automated microfactories, we deliver climate-resilient homes and buildings with greater speed and predictability than traditional construction. Our volumetric modular buildings are produced in our Andover, MA microfactory, with a growing pipeline across North America and a new microfactory on the way. We are building a system that balances repeatability with site-responsive design, enabling homes adaptable to each site, community, and customer need. Our cross-disciplinary team brings together architecture, robotics, design engineering, software, factory operations, and field delivery to change how housing gets delivered. WHAT YOU'LL BE DOING We are seeking a skilled Drywall Finisher to join our factory team and play a critical role in producing high-quality modular housing components. This role is responsible for taping, mudding, sanding, and finishing drywall seams, joints, corners, and fastener heads to create smooth, market-ready surfaces. The ideal candidate has strong experience with drywall finishing in a manufacturing or production environment, with a commitment to precision, clean work, and production-grade quality that minimizes rework downstream. RESPONSIBILITIES • Apply joint compound (mud) to drywall seams, joints, and fastener heads using taping knives and appropriate techniques for each coat. • Tape seams and joints with joint tape, feathering compound edges to create seamless transitions and minimize visible lines. • Finish corners, both inside and outside, using corner bead and compound to achieve straight, clean lines. • Sand finished surfaces between coats and prior to final inspection, achieving smooth, defect-free results ready for paint or other finishes. • Identify and repair imperfections, voids, and damage in drywall panels before mudding begins, coordinating with framers as needed. • Verify application specifications (fire-rated, moisture-resistant, sound-rated finishes) and apply appropriate finishing techniques for each application. • Mix, manage, and maintain joint compound at proper consistency to ensure quality application and minimize waste. • Inspect finished work against specifications and quality standards, addressing touch-ups or rework promptly. • Work efficiently to meet production schedules while maintaining finish quality standards that reduce or eliminate downstream rework. • Collaborate with drywall hangers, downstream trades, and supervisors to maintain production flow and handoff standards. • Communicate with supervisors to address challenges, material issues, and opportunities to improve workflow and efficiency. • Follow safety protocols, including proper dust containment and respiratory protection in the finishing environment. • Maintain tools in good condition and keep the work area organized and clean throughout the shift. QUALIFICATIONS • High school diploma or equivalent. • 3+ years of experience finishing drywall, preferably in manufacturing, commercial construction, or production environments. • Proficiency with drywall finishing techniques that produce smooth, defect-free surfaces ready for paint or final finishes. • Strong understanding of joint compound types, tape selection, and application methods for different seam conditions. • Familiarity with tools and equipment used in drywall finishing (e.g., taping knives, mud pans, sanders, corner tools, lifts). • Ability to read and interpret construction drawings and finish specifications. • Physical ability to perform tasks including standing for extended periods, working overhead or on ladders, and handling drywall finishing materials and tools. •…
